1. What types of services do you offer?
We offer a range of non-medical home care services including Socialization and Companionship, Home Care Support Services, and Health and Wellness Services. Our services are designed to meet the unique needs of each client, promoting independence and well-being.
We are able to support clients with certain hands-on personal care tasks, such as ostomy bag care and catheter drainage, provided the Health Care Aide (HCA) or Support Worker has received the appropriate training and has demonstrated competence in performing these tasks safely.
For other forms of medical care, assistance may be available if:
- A regulated nurse has assessed the client and determined the task is appropriate to delegate.
- The HCA or Support Worker carries out the task under the supervision of the nurse, who retains responsibility for the client’s overall care.
If your care needs fall outside of a non-clinical approach, we will work closely with you, your loved ones, and your healthcare team to ensure you receive the appropriate care. We are committed to staying within our scope of practice as non-medical home care providers while advocating for your health, safety, and well-being.

7. What is included in your Socialization and Companionship service?
Our Socialization and Companionship service includes offering a listening ear, providing encouragement and motivation, helping clients cope with loneliness, engaging in conversations, accompanying on walks or outings, and participating in social activities.
8. What tasks are covered under Home Care Support Services?
Home Care Support Services cover daily living tasks such as meal planning and preparation, grocery shopping, light housekeeping, medication reminders, transportation to appointments, assistance with daily activities like bathing and grooming, and emotional support.
9. Do you provide medication administration?
No, we do not administer medications. However, we provide medication reminders and help monitor medication schedules to ensure clients take their medications on time.

12. Can you provide temporary care for family caregivers needing respite?
Yes, we offer respite care to give primary caregivers a break. Our temporary non-medical care services help relieve the burden on family caregivers while ensuring their loved ones continue to receive the care they need.
